Intended use
This line is intended for the ESM assembly.
The line includes:
Berth for installation of end parts and the final assembly of the ESM and IM,
Berth for Rotor Package Assembly.
Berth for installation of end parts comprises the following:
- Frame representing a leak-tight chute (for drainage collection, with a drain tap) placed on height-adjustable supports. On the edges of the frame there are support with a platform for attaching friction jaws, as well as a bracket for fixing the winch;
- Traveling carriages with roller supports and an screw lift for placement and free travel of the ESM or IM housing over the friction jaws along the frame.
- Friction vises, 2 pcs, with inserts;
- hydraulic jacks 2 pcs, intended for lifting and lowering the jaws;
- manual winch, fixed on the bracket of the frame and designed to tighten the rotor into the stator.
Berth for Rotor Package Assembly comprises the following:
- Frame representing a leak-tight chute (for drainage collection, with a drain tap) placed on height-adjustable supports.
- Guiding carriages, on 8 pcs (for ESM) metal, installed onto the frame (into the tray) and designed for alignment of the rotor and the ESM housing and free movement of the ESM rotor on them. The carriage lodgement for the ESM is made of nylon and is a height-adjustable prism. During the assembly of the ESM, the guide carriages move together with the rotor along the frame inside the chute;
- Guiding carriages, on 8 pcs (for IM), installed onto the frame (into the tray) and designed for alignment of the rotor and the IM housing and free movement of the IM rotor on them. The carriage lodgement for the IM is made of alignment and has height adjustment. During the assembly of the IM, the guide carriages move together with the rotor along the frame inside the chute;
- Clamp for clamping the rotor during assembly, mounted on the frame and designed to keep the ESM or IM rotor from moving during assembly.
